About Sakharale Village

Sakharale is one of the larger villages in Walwa tehsil, in the district of Sangli, Maharashtra. The Census of India 2011 recorded a population of 9,144, made up of 4,809 males and 4,335 females. That works out to a sex ratio of about 901 females per 1000 males. The village covers 1213 hectares hectares. Its pincode is 415414, shared with the other villages in the same post office area.

Getting to Sakharale

The census records public bus service for Sakharale as Available within village. Private bus service is recorded as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. For rail, the census notes the nearest railway station as Available within 5 - 10 km distance. These entries describe what was recorded in 2011 and services may have changed since.
